General description
Silver is a good conductor and is resistant to oxidation. It is used in printed conductors and printable inks (based on silver nanoparticles). Nanosilver is used as an antibacterial material in textiles, and for wound treatment. Other large scale applications of nanosilver include metallization of solar cells, thin film electronics, sensors, and catalysts.
Curing Temperature: 180-200 °C
Recommended substrates: ITO film, Ceramic layer
Recommended washing solvent: Polar Solvents: Ethyl Alcohol, IPA etc.
